For those interested here on some thoughts from last night game against BYU.

North Texas was beat by a far superior TEAM tonight plain and simple. BYU is a well coached well disciplined team and they showed it. There is no shame in losing to a team like that; you just wish UNT could have put together a solid two halves instead of just one

UNT was able to hang with BYU for the first 20 minutes, by attacking the rim and knocking down some open shots. They weren’t really ever able to slow down BYU offense. The Cougars made adjustments to their defense in the middle of the first half and it started to show as they built up a 7 point lead.
